1. A new taxi driver will be making regular trips from the airport to a downtown hotel. She has heard conflicting opinions as to which of two routes takes less time. When she randomly selects which route to take for each of 10 trips, the five times (minutes) for each route are as listed in file XR14081. Using the 0.05 level, examine whether the two routes could be equally time efficient. Identify and interpret the p-value for the test.
